Why Board Up?
Boarding up a property serves numerous functions:
- Security: Provides immediate protection against burglars.
- Prevention of Further Damage: Prevents additional exposure to the aspects, minimizing water damage, mold development, and structural issues.
- Safety: Keeps unauthorized people from getting in the property, minimizing liability risks.
- Compliance: Meets local laws and insurance coverage requirements for property protection.
Kinds Of Emergency Board Up Solutions
Emergency board-up solutions can differ significantly depending on the nature of the event and the particular requirements of the property. Here's a breakdown of the most common types:
| Type of Board Up Solutions | Description | Finest Suited For |
|---|---|---|
| Plywood Board Up | Wood plywood sheets are cut to size and protected over windows and doors. | Broken windows or doors due to storms or vandalism. |
| Metal Board Up | Metal sheeting provides stronger protection versus required entry or severe weather. | High-risk locations vulnerable to criminal activity or serious weather events. |
| Temporary Fencing | Portable fencing is set up around the perimeter of the property. | After a break-in or fire to prevent intruders. |
| Window Film | Unique anti-shatter film is applied to windows to hold glass fragments together in case of breakage. | Areas desiring less exposure while still defending against shattering. |
| Tarps | Water resistant tarpaulins are utilized to cover gaps and avoid water intrusion until a more irreversible service is used. | Residence suffering from roofing damage or flooding. |
Actions to Take in an Emergency
When faced with the need for emergency board-up services, follow these actions to make sure an effective procedure:
- Assess the Damage: Before getting in touch with a board-up service, examine the level of the damage to identify what needs to be secured.
- Contact Professionals: Reach out to a trustworthy emergency board-up service. Guarantee they are available 24/7, as emergencies can happen at any time.

- Secure the Area: If safe, begin securing the property by boarding up accessible openings to deter theft or robbery.
- Follow Up: After the initial board up, deal with your insurance provider and consider long-lasting repairs.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What should I try to find in a board-up service?
- Experience: Choose a service with a tested track record and positive evaluations.
- Availability: Ensure they provide 24/7 emergency services.
- Insurance coverage: Confirm that they carry liability insurance in case of mishaps during the board-up procedure.
The length of time will the board-up last?
The majority of emergency board-ups are developed to be temporary solutions. Depending upon weather conditions and materials utilized, plywood can last for weeks to months, while metal sheeting may last longer.
Can I do the board-up myself?
While it's possible for a house owner to board up their property, it's typically safer and more efficient to work with experts, especially in emergencies. Professional services have the tools, experience, and workforce required to do the job quickly and correctly.
Will my insurance coverage cover the board-up expenses?
Many house owners and commercial property insurance coverage policies cover boarding up in the consequences of a loss. It's important to inspect your specific policy or seek advice from your insurance representative to understand your coverage.
How can I avoid the need for board-up in the future?
- Routine Maintenance: Regular inspections and maintenance can avoid vulnerabilities.
- Security Measures: Invest in security systems, alarms, and premium locks.
- Community Awareness: Stay notified about criminal activity patterns in your area and take part in area watch programs.
